When you surpass the International dateline, the date and day change. If you surpass it moving eastward, the day goes inverse by one, and the date inverse by one.  If you surpass it moving westward, the day goes ahead by one, and the date advances by one. The International dateline is not a subject of international regulation, but it's one of the few measures adopted globally.
